Purpose:

The Raw Materials Coordinator will be responsible for ensuring all food and packaging materials delivered to site meet the

required specifications and are approved by both the site and customers. This will include completing product checks, maintaining

high standards throughout the intake process, and ensuring compliance across all raw material storage areas. The role will also be

responsible for managing any non-conformances raised, working closely with relevant internal teams and suppliers to investigate,

resolve and prevent reoccurrence where required.

* Ensure all intake checks for packaging and products are carried out in line with agreed standards, including checks against

site and raw material specifications. Checks include pH, temperature, sensory, salinity, vehicle condition, delivery condition

and salt trending.

* Raw material management: micro and nutritional schedule maintenance.

* Place raw materials on hold in the M3 system to prevent use pending inspection, positive release or out-of-specification

review.
